Clinical prevention of endodontic interappointment emergencies by root canal therapy

Sun Hui

Open publisher page 0 citations

Abstract

Objective To appraise the effect of adopting dexamethasone to seal off the root canal on preventing endodontic interappointment emergencies(EIE).Methods A hundred and eighty-three cases of root canal treatment were enrolled.After root canal filling,they were divided into two groups,a group with patients with obvious teeth pain caused by acute periapical inflammatory pain and a group with potential EIE patients,in whom dexamethasome was administered in root canal and periodontal membrane,respectively.Results The effective rate of dexamethasone on controlling endodontic interappointment emergencies was up to 97.27%.Conclusion Dexamethasene can effectively prevent the occurrence of endodontic interappomtment emergencies and relieve teeth pain.
